Berliet has been a French manufacturer associated with automobiles, buses, trucks and military autos among other vehicles operating out of Vénissieux, outside of Lyon, France. Founded in 1899, and apart from some sort of five-year period from 1944 to 1949 when ıt had been put into 'administration sequestre' it had been in private ownership until 1967 when it then became part of Citroën, and subsequently acquired by simply Renault in 1974 in addition to merged with Saviem into a new Renault Trucks corporation in 1978. The Berliet marque was eliminated by 1980.Marius Berliet started his / her experiments with automobiles with 1894. Some single-cylinder cars were being followed in 1900 with a twin-cylinder model. In 1902, Berliet took over the plant of Audibert & Lavirotte throughout Lyon. Berliet started to develop four-cylinder automobiles featured with a honeycomb radiator and metallic chassis frame was used instead of wood. The next year, a model was launched that's similar to contemporary Mercedes. In 1906, Berliet sold the permit for manufacturing his model towards the American Locomotive Company.

Ahead of World War I, Berliet offered a choice of models from 8 CONTINUE to 60 CV. The main models got four-cylinder engines (2412 cc and 4398 cc, respectively), and there was a six-cylinder type of 9500 cc. A 1539 cc design (12 CV) had been produced between 1910 in addition to 1912. From 1912, six-cylinder models were made upon individual orders merely.The First World War generated a massive increase successful. Berliet, like Renault and Latil, produced trucks for the actual French army. The military orders placed major demands within the factory's capacity, necessitating major investment throughout production plant and factory space.In 1915 a 600 hectare site was purchased between Vénissieux et Saint-Priest so as to build a new principal factory.The Berliet CBA evolved into the iconic truck on the Voie Sacrée, supplying the battle entrance at Verdun during 1916. 25, 000 of these 4/5 load Berliet trucks, originally launched in 1914, were ordered by the particular French army. During 1916 40 advisors were leaving the plant on a daily basis. Under license from Renault, Berliet were also making shells and battle tanks presently. The number of individuals employed increased to 3, 150.By 1917 the price of annual turnover acquired multiplied fourfold since the beginning of the war, and a new legitimate structure was deemed correct. The company became your Société anonyme des Autos Marius Berliet.Following the war the manufacturer reoriented portion of its production back for you to passenger cars, but Berliet nevertheless found themselves with excess potential, as the army was will no longer buying all the trucks the factory could make, and overall output halved.Marius Berliet responded towards the outbreak of peace by deciding to provide just a single kind of truck and a single sort of car, which represented a departure from his pre-war industry strategy. The single truck what is the best Berliet focused was the actual 5 ton CBA that had served the nation so well during the particular war.

The passenger car to get produced, exhibited on the Berliet stand in the 15th Paris Motor Demonstrate in October 1919, was the 3296cc (15HP/CV) "Torpedo" bodied "Berliet Form VB" of modern overall look. Marius Berliet was not one to miss a tip: rather than devote occasion and engineering talent to creating a new car for the newest decade, he obtained and replicated an American Dodge. The Dodge was notoriously robust, and the Berliet copy was well received in March 1919 when the item had its first open public outing, locally, at the Lyon Buy and sell Fair. The headlights were mounted unusually high and the simple disc wheels had been large, giving the car a nice "no nonsense" look. Particularly attractive was the expense of just 11, 800 francs in July 1919. Unfortunately, however, the Berliet engineers failed to make certain the steel used inside car's construction was from the same quality as the United states steel used for this Dodge, and this resulted in series problems with the early customers of your "Berliet Type VB" and serious reputational damage to the company.

The factory have been set up to create the "Berliet Type VB" with the rate of 100 cars daily which would have also been an ambitious target underneath any circumstances. The rapid drop-off popular for what at this point was the manufacturer's just passenger car model that followed the product quality issues plunged the small business into financial difficulties, with losses of second there’s 55 million francs recorded in one year. Survival was in question, and Berliet was placed in judicial administration in 1921. Marius Berliet himself had held 88% from the share capital, but was unable to repay all the company's creditors along with the firm therefore fell in to the hands of the financial institutions. Berliet was nevertheless capable to retain operational control. During the ensuring decade, supported by a sustained recovery in demand that in turn reflected a good model strategy after 1922, Berliet was able to settle his debtors and, in 1929, to regain financial control on the business from the financial institutions.
